I don't keep Dumerils, but sometimes you just have to feed them what they want. I have a few BPs that decided later in life they only want live... so now they eat live. Honestly, I'd say let them eat live for a year or so and then work on transitioning over. Once they are a little larger, you have less to worry about going off feed. At that point in time, you can work on going with fresh killed, and then f/t heated to body temp.

It may just take longer overall. Scenting techniques and leaving the f/t mouse in the tank or a dark bag/box work for some but not all. Some stubborn feeders are just that... stubborn & you have to give them what they want.
